How to Use the Invoice Dashboard

This article will show you how to access and download invoices from the Invoice Dashboard within the Global Work Platform™.

A user must have Company Admin or Company Billing Contact permissions to view or download invoices from the Invoice Dashboard.

What is the Invoice Dashboard?

The Invoice Dashboard will show all of your company's invoices. The Invoice Dashboard enables users to:

  • Easily view and download PDF versions of previous invoices

  • Leverage filters

  • Access relevant billing information

  • Generate an itemized report instantly

Accessing the Invoice Dashboard

Step 1. Log in to the Global Work Platform™.

If you have difficulty logging into the Global Work Platform™, please reference the "I'm having login issues" article.

Step 2. Select "Pay" and click on "Invoices" to open the Invoice Dashboard (If Company Admin)

The Invoice Dashboard reflects the following information in the Invoices tab:

  • Employee Name

  • Employee ID

  • Due Date

  • Status

  • Amount Due

  • Invoice Type

  • Invoice Number

Viewing and Downloading Invoices

Step 1. From within the Invoice Dashboard, click on the invoice line item.

This will take you to that invoice's "Invoice Details" page. The "Invoice Details" page allows you to download the invoice PDF, check invoice status, review fee vs. payroll costs breakdown, and other invoice details

Step 2. To download the invoice, click the "Download Invoice" button.

The button is located in the right-hand corner of the Invoice Details page, under the "Total Amount Due" box.

Generating Itemized Reports

Step 1. From the Invoice Dashboard, click on the filter icon and choose the filter(s) for the invoices you want.

The default setting is “Last 180 days,” but you can easily adjust the date range to a specific month, quarter, or full calendar year.

Step 2. Click “Create Itemized Report” to download a detailed item list for all invoices, or select specific invoices first and then click “Create Itemized Report” to generate a report for only those selected.
